Need link for KUAL v2.6 for Kindle 4 (FW 4.1.4) - Troubleshooting Journey

Hello everyone,

I'm hoping someone could provide a link for KUAL v2.6. I've been on a long troubleshooting journey with my Kindle 4 (FW 4.1.4) and all signs point to this specific version as the solution.

Here is a summary of what I have done so far. All files were downloaded from the main Snapshots thread (https://www.mobileread.com/forums/sh...php?t=225030):

Installed the jailbreak (kindle-k4-jailbreak-1.8.N). The installation was successful, and I have confirmed this by installing the ScreenSavers hack, which works perfectly.

Installed the MKK (kindle-mkk-20141129-r18833).

Tried to launch the latest KUAL (KUAL-v2.7.37). This gave me the "permissions for this content have expired" error.

Realizing the keys were old, I then installed the latest MKK/DevCerts (from the https://www.mobileread.com/forums/sh....php?p=4506164).

After installing the new keys, the "permissions expired" error went away, but now trying to launch KUAL gives me a new error: "A RuntimeException occurred...".

I've been working through this with an AI assistant. We analyzed the system logs using the ;dumpMessages command, which confirmed that the new MKK is installed correctly, but the latest KUAL version is crashing due to a Java incompatibility with my old firmware (the logs show a NoClassDefFoundError).

Based on all this evidence, the final recommendation is that I need to use an older, compatible version of KUAL. The consensus seems to be that v2.6 is the correct one for my device.

My problem is that I can't find a working download link for v2.6. Could someone please be so kind as to share the KUAL-v2.6.zip file or point me to a working link?

Quote:
Originally Posted by Etxben View Post
now trying to launch KUAL gives me a new error: "A RuntimeException occurred...".
That error probably means you installed the booklet version of KUAL. It doesn't work on Kindle 4.

You should be able to fix it just by running the uninstall.bin file from the KUAL package.
